Can a thread be "bumped" multiple times?
I know on the forum rules it says "no bumping" until after 48 hours. I asked a question about a week ago and bumped it after 48 hours. It has since been several days with no response and the bump option is gone. Is there anyway to bump it again or should I just delete the post and repost it?

Hi, Borg101.
In case you have to bump a thread more than twice, you might start wondering whether you perhaps explained the question or the problem not well enough. (Or you asked a question which has been answered dozens of times during the past 2 weeks already.)
You might have added a link to that thread in your post thus making someone take notice who perhaps has missed it till now.
What do you mean by "the bump options is gone"? Have I missed a button in our forum software? Might be. - You can always reply to your own thread and just type in "bump" or "Does really no-one have a good idea?" or whatever matches the context.
